技术文摘
Linux服务器如何启动与停止MySQL服务
Linux服务器如何启动与停止MySQL服务
在Linux服务器环境中,熟练掌握MySQL服务的启动与停止操作是系统管理员和开发人员的必备技能。这不仅有助于日常的数据库维护,还能在出现问题时迅速响应,保障系统的稳定运行。
启动MySQL服务
在不同的Linux发行版中,启动MySQL服务的方式略有不同。对于使用Systemd的发行版,如CentOS 7、Ubuntu 18.04及更高版本,你可以通过以下命令来启动MySQL服务:sudo systemctl start mysql。这条命令会调用Systemd初始化系统来启动MySQL服务。执行该命令后,如果没有报错信息返回,通常表示MySQL服务已成功启动。
对于使用传统SysVinit的发行版,如CentOS 6,启动MySQL服务则需要使用以下命令:sudo service mysql start。此命令是通过调用系统的服务脚本来启动MySQL服务。
另外,你还可以通过查看MySQL服务的状态来确认是否成功启动。使用sudo systemctl status mysql命令(适用于Systemd发行版)或sudo service mysql status命令(适用于SysVinit发行版),如果看到服务状态显示为“active (running)”,则表明MySQL服务已正常启动。
停止MySQL服务
停止MySQL服务同样重要,比如在进行服务器维护或升级MySQL版本时,就需要先停止服务。在使用Systemd的发行版中,停止MySQL服务的命令是:sudo systemctl stop mysql。该命令会告知Systemd停止正在运行的MySQL服务。
在使用SysVinit的发行版里,停止MySQL服务的命令为:sudo service mysql stop。此命令会调用服务脚本,将MySQL服务停止。
还有一种“软停止”的方式,即使用sudo systemctl disable mysql命令(Systemd发行版)或chkconfig mysql off命令(CentOS 6等SysVinit发行版),这会禁止MySQL服务在系统开机时自动启动,但不会立即停止当前运行的服务。
掌握Linux服务器上MySQL服务的启动与停止操作,能够让你更加高效地管理和维护数据库系统,确保其稳定可靠地运行,为业务的正常开展提供有力保障。
- 同事总吐槽我接口性能差 真凶竟在这
- 架构瓶颈原则:注意力 probe 对神经网络组件提供句法信息的估计
- 2022 裁员过后,我所总结的程序员必备架构能力
- Node.js C++ 层任务管理
- 一日一技:元组列表的排序,先按首元素升序再按次元素降序
- 深入解析 Java 并发里的有序性问题与解决途径
- 年底裸辞,我用七张图准备 ZK 分布式锁面试
- 2023 年 15 个优质 JavaScript 框架值得选
- API 开发:gRPC 与 GraphQL 之选
- C++ 与 Python 中二分查找的实现方法
- 面试官对 Net/Http 库的提问:能否阐述其优缺点?
- Maven 至 Gradle 的轻松迁移操作
- 优质互动式文章:Framer Motion 布局动画
- 微服务灰度发布的正确设计方式
- lambda 表达式与 Comparator 接口